Database Systems Analyst

Annapolis, Maryland

Annapolis Micro Systems
Job Expired - Click here to search for similar jobs

Annapolis Micro Systems is seeking an organized, detail-oriented, and analytical professional to join our team as a Database Systems Analyst. The Database Systems Analyst will oversee the development, modification, and improvement of the company databases and applications. They will collaborate with end-users across all internal departments to facilitate execution of user acceptance testing and aid in identifying database and application functionality needs. They will communicate with the Database Architect to explain identified database and application functionality needs, and they will be able to create efficient packets for the Database Architect to address all at once.


Responsibilities

  • Oversee the development, modification, and improvement of company databases and applications
  • Assess database design and optimize according to the company's objectives
  • Gather and interpret data from the database
  • Evaluate existing databases using testing methods and tools
  • Prepare reports and make database systems recommendations based on those findings
  • Evaluate and improve application usability
  • Support the President with the development of estimates for development efforts and prioritization of development activities
  • Communicate with internal end-users to understand and forecast the database functionality needs of their department
  • Facilitate execution of user acceptance testing
  • Collaborate with Database Architect to identify and expedite database functionality solutions
  • Create SQL queries as needed

Requirements

  • Bachelor's degree in computer science, data science, information systems or other relevant fields
  • Proficiency with a database system
  • US citizenship
  • Has received, or is willing to receive, a government mandated vaccine

Desired Technical Background

  • 1+ years of experience as a tester in hands-on application testing and developing and executing test scripts
  • 1+ years of experience working with entity relationship diagrams, database schemas, test data, and source to target data verification
  • 1+ years of experience with system testing methodologies
  • 1+ years of experience with productivity tools, including Microsoft Office, such as Excel and using configuration management and defect tracking tools, such as Atlassian JIRA
  • Knowledge of system or software development life cycle (SDLC)
  • Ability to assess and comprehend system and functional requirements
  • Ability to create and update test cases and perform requirement traceability to ensure all requirements are tested and accounted for
  • Experience supporting and reporting data management and data quality applications
  • Ability to support automated testing and usability testing
  • Ability to support QA reviews, peer reviews, and reviews of SDLC products and artifacts
  • Experience with Atlassian Jira for configuration management and defect tracking
  • Knowledge of the system or software development life cycle (SDLC)
  • Knowledge of manual and automated testing, 508 compliance, performance, UAT, Unit, regression, and integration testing
  • Experience as a tester and analyst in hands-on applications testing and developing and executing test scripts
  • Experience in mapping business and technical requirements into test cases and generating test scripts
  • Experience in creating and updating test cases and performing requirement traceability to ensure all requirements are tested and accounted for
  • Experience in accurately modeling requirements, using at least one if not more of the following: Functional Decomposition, Data Flow Diagrams, User Context Diagrams, Activity Diagrams, Workflow modeling, Use Cases, Process Modeling, Prototyping
  • Ability to analyze complex systems, identify issues, and propose effective solutions

Date Posted: 02 May 2025
Job Expired - Click here to search for similar jobs